[SOLVED] MIDI Sustain Pedal Triggers Sounds?

All of a sudden my trusty 90's synth's MIDI sustain pedal is triggering my Micro Piano's lowest notes when pushed and released.
 
Keys are acting odd also.
Hold a key and it plays a sound (check).
 
Lift that key and it plays the sound again. (what???)
 
Tried it with a 2nd synth controller and it works fine.
 
Synths are routed thru a MOTU MicroLite.
 
[SOLVED]
MOTU MicroLite port 3 is bad. Moved the MP's IN cable to port 4 and all's well.
 
Only 4 ports to go.  It's only 5-6 yrs old with minimal usage.
